Free on kindle. Spoilers. This is pretty much cr*p. The story is told in 2 voices. 1 is a christian marriage counselor who doesn't seem to have much faith and who finds out her husband consumes pornography. Somehow he managed to hide what seems to be a real addiction from her for a number of years. She spends a lot of time thinking about why she isn't good enough for him. Her friend tells her that in the friend's marriage they use porn together; the friend doesn't like it but feels it is necessary to please her husband. A councillee in a similar situation tells her it is about the man, not about the woman, but this doesn't help. So, this main character and her husband try to save the marriage, with the husband trying to stay away & failing but still trying, and doing romantic things in the interim to try to win her back. There is lots of side stories, including really strange family relationships. The husband's father openly belittles the wife by saying she isn't pretty enough.

Then it turns out that heroine #1's mother lied about her father using porn & cheating; it was the mother who cheated & the father was loyal and true. Our heroine has been cut off from her father and now finds him again. This helps bring peace.

Then (this is an interminable review of a too-long book) there is voice #2, a young girl, just turned 18, who stumbles on a want ad & becomes a porn star with an abusive man who is starting in the business with her. Somehow she is great. But he dehumanizes her and forces her to cosmetic surgery and is horrible. But she creates a new identify for herself that puts up with it & she loves him. And on it goes.

Finally they are both pregnant, and they end up at the same ob/gyn; the one is working on her marriage; the other is living on the streets and being a prostitute because she got dumped by the porn guy and doesn't want to do it any more anyway.

And so the babies are born, or not, the good woman loses her baby at full-term, the bad woman has a lovely baby and dies...and at the end the good woman has the bad woman's baby, and her own, and her lovely husband.

The end. I think that the psychological/personal question of dealing with porn, of having a husband/lover who consumes porn, are interesting questions and this book sometimes touched on them, but the author isn't enough of a creative artist to make it come alive.
